
The Social Affairs Counsellorship of the Turkish Embassy in Dakar, in cooperation with the Türkiye Diyanet Foundation (TDV), provided textbooks and notebooks to students of Bandia Primary School in the Thies region of Senegal.
The distribution ceremony held in Bandia was attended by Faruk Uslu, Social Affairs Counsellor of the Turkish Embassy in Dakar; Furkan Faruk Taze, TDV West Africa representative; local administrators, the school administration, teachers, students, and parents.
During the program, various educational materials were presented, and motivational speeches were delivered to encourage the students.
In his speech, Uslu emphasized that education is the cornerstone of societal advancement, stating: “These small gifts are not merely books and notebooks; they are doors opening to
knowledge, hope, and the future. Türkiye and Senegal are more than friends\ they are two brotherly nations. We are delighted to strengthen this brotherhood in the field of education.”
Uslu expressed his gratitude to TDV donors for their contributions and underlined that cooperation between the two countries will continue to grow in the future.
School Principal Ousmane Sall noted that many parents face difficulties in obtaining schoolbooks and stated that this support arrived at a critical time of need. The event concluded with a group photo session in the school courtyard.
